VDF常见问题整理(二十):如何使用NET4代替NET2?
VectorDraw Developer Framework(VDF)是一个用于应用程序可视化的图形引擎库。有了VDF提供的功能,您可以轻松地创建、编辑、管理、输出、输入和打印2D和3D图形文件。
VectorDraw Developer Framework试用版下载
点开本篇文章,是否对矢量图形工具感兴趣呢?来看看最新的矢量图形工具测评吧!点击此处>>即可直达哦!
问:
是否可以避免在客户的计算机中安装.NET 3.5(或2.0)?
答:
在使用VS2017构建组件时,我们准备过渡到.NET 4.0或更高版本,但问题是许多客户使用的ActiveX组件(VDF包装器)将停止运行。此外,还有许多客户不愿意离开不支持.NET 4.0的Visual Studio 2005或2008。因此,目前我们还没有离开.Net 2.0并改用.NET 4.0的计划。就性能或功能而言,由于我们使用基本的.NET功能,因此该产品没有任何好处。
您可以使用.net 4.0构建应用程序,只需创建一个配置文件(例如myapplication.exe.config),该文件说明支持的运行时是.NET 4.0,例如:
You can build your application using .net 4.0 and just create a config file (like myapplication.exe.config) that states supported runtime is .NET 4.0, like:
这样,尽管VDF是.NET 2.0,但使用VDF的应用程序仍可以使用.NET 4.0事件正常运行,如果不安装.NET 2.0,将不会收到如下所示的提示:
因此,您可以使用上述通过配置文件使用.NET 4.0,而无需在客户的计算机上安装.NET 2.0 / 3.0 / 3.5。
拓展阅读:
在 Windows 10、Windows 8.1 和 Windows 8 上安装 .NET Framework 3.5
必须安装 .NET Framework 3.5,才能在 Windows 10、Windows 8.1 和 Windows 8 上运行应用。对于旧版 Windows,也可以按照以下说明操作。
按需安装.NET Framework 3.5
如果尝试运行的应用要求安装 .NET Framework 3.5,则会看到以下配置对话框。 选择安装此功能,启用 .NET Framework 3.5。 此选项需要 Internet 连接。
为什么我会看到此弹出项?
.NET Framework 是由 Microsoft 创建,用于提供应用程序运行环境,有多种不同版本。许多公司都开发使用 .NET Framework 运行的应用程序,并且这些应用都定目标到具体版本。如果看到此弹出项,表明尝试运行的应用程序需要 .NET Framework 版本 3.5,但未在系统上安装此版本。
在控制面板中启用 .NET Framework 3.5
可以通过 Windows 控制面板启用 .NET Framework 3.5。 此选项需要 Internet 连接。
按键盘上的 Windows 键 Windows 徽标,键入Windows 功能,然后按 Enter。 随即显示打开或关闭 Windows 功能对话框。
如果弹出提示,选择.NET Framework 3.5 (包括 .NET 2.0 和 3.0)复选框,选择确定,然后重启计算机。
无需选择Windows Communication Foundation (WCF) HTTP 激活和Windows Communication Foundation (WCF) 非 HTTP 激活的子项,除非是需要使用此功能的开发者或服务器管理员。
对于以上问答,如果您有任何的疑惑都可以在评论区留言,我们会及时回复。此系列的问答教程我们会持续更新,如果您感兴趣,可以多多关注本教程。
热门文章推荐:
点击此处还有VectorDraw Developer Framework的demo示例等着你来体验哦!
如果您对想要购买正版授权VectorDraw Developer Framework(VDF),可以联系咨询相关问题。
关注慧聚IT微信公众号 ???,了解产品的最新动态及最新资讯。